Rate-limit considerations

  • Channelengine: Rate limits are per endpoint and returned in headers: x-rate-limit-limit (interval length in minutes), x-rate-limit-remaining, and retry-after (seconds to wait); e.g. POST /v2/supportorder allows 3 calls per minute.
  • InfluxDB: Subject to the platform's API rate limits on cloud plans; self-hosted deployments are bounded by hardware.

How the Channelengine and InfluxDB connectors work

Channelengine

Integration surface
REST API (Merchant API v2); per-tenant base URL https://{tenant}.channelengine.net/api
Authentication
API key passed as the 'apikey' parameter; ChannelEngine recommends sending it in a request header rather than the URL because some webservers log full URLs
Change detection
Webhooks fire on order creation and on return and shipment/cancellation changes; product content and offers use change-tracking endpoints (GET /v2/products/data and /v2/products/offers) with an acknowledge pattern that returns only changed records, plus polling GET /v2/orders/new
Capabilities
read · write · webhooks
Rate limits
Rate limits are per endpoint and returned in headers: x-rate-limit-limit (interval length in minutes), x-rate-limit-remaining, and retry-after (seconds to wait); e.g. POST /v2/supportorder allows 3 calls per minute.

InfluxDB

Integration surface
REST API with line-protocol writes; queries via InfluxQL, Flux, or SQL depending on version
Authentication
API token
Change detection
Polling with time-range queries; data is timestamped, so incremental reads use time cursors
Capabilities
read · write
Rate limits
Subject to the platform's API rate limits on cloud plans; self-hosted deployments are bounded by hardware.
